Job Title: Senior Research Officer-Pharmacist
Reports to: Vaccines and Pharmaceuticals Coordinator
Salary Scale: UR4RS
Age limit: Not more than 50 years
Job Purpose: To ensure regulatory compliance of NARO vaccines and pharmaceuticals product to the national and international standards and regulations.
Tasks and Responsibilities:
- Ensure that NARO vaccines meet all regulatory requirements
- Oversee the preparation and submission, applications of NARO vaccines and pharmaceutical products to regulatory authorities.
- Collaborate with other departments to develop standard operating procedures and ensure compliance with regulations
- Coordinate responses to regulatory agencies regarding product information or issues
- Providing technical and strategic advice regulatory issues on to vaccine management
- Conducting risk assessments of non-compliant situations to determine the best course of action
- Plan regular internal quality self-inspections (audit) program and ensures the necessary budget is allocated to execute internal quality self-inspection,
- Prepare corrective and preventive action plans (CAPA) for audit findings with the auditee and follow-up the effective implementation of corrective and preventive action plans (CAPA),
- Continuously collect information about the performance of the work process,
- Ensures that the vaccine produced in the production line are manufactured in accordance with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P),
- Prepare and submit documentation to regulatory agencies
- Review and approve product promotional materials
- Assess the feasibility of new product development
- Collaborate with other departments to ensure appropriate documentations.
Qualifications and Work experience
- Bachelor of pharmacy degree
- Pharmacy or related field
- 5 years in a in reputable pharmaceutical industry.
- Member of pharmaceutical society of Uganda.
- Strong understanding of pharmaceutical regulatory environment will be added advantage
